The four-step process is explained as:

  • CONTENT KNOWLEDGE TEST– This is the first step in the board certification. This step includes the online test of the participant. This area asks you to provide your knowledge and content area of teaching.
  • DIFFERENTIATION IN INSTRUCTION PORTFOLIO ENTRY– The next step is the differentiation in instruction portfolio entry which evaluates the person’s performance while giving an instruction or the different ways of instruction a person provide while teaching a particular topic.
  • TEACHING PRACTICE AND LEARNING ENVIRONMENT PORTFOLIO ENTRY- This third step of the process includes the planning and also the teaching practices viewed by the video recordings. It means being the overall view of your teachings and the proofs of the video recordings and materials.
  • EFFECTIVE AND REFLECTION PRACTITIONER PORTFOLIO ENTRY– This process lets you evaluate your skills and practices for the development of your students. In this process, you have to collect data about a group of students and the effective impact of your study of the students and also gives the proofs of your connections with the family and the communities.
